Sainsbury's is offering a paid Technical Internship for undergraduate students in Food Science in Greater London. Interns will take on two six-month projects within the Sainsbury’s Technical team, working cross-functionally and gaining insights into the supply chain.
Essential qualifications include:
- A minimum predicted 2:2 degree
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office
Perks include:
- A competitive salary
- Colleague discounts
- Holiday allowance
All while promoting a flexible and inclusive work environment.
